企业借助Redis提升效率(使用redis的企业)

Redis作为一款高性能的内存型NoSQL的数据库,提供了N多样的数据结构及类型存储,十分适用于企业的在线动态数据的存储、计算、分析,大大的提升效率和性能。

首先我们从网络传播开始,Redis拥有极快的存储、读取速度,可以满足大型网络媒体企业进行网络传播、广告投放时的高speed要求,并且在公众号聊天机器人服务中,可以使用Redis与进行数据集成,模拟的回答方式,快速准确的应答客户提出的问题,提升了企业客户沟通服务质量。

另外Redis也可以作为一种缓存机制,可以把一些非实时更新的历史数据存入Redis中进行快速访问,比如说某个电商企业的查询服务,将客户查询过的商品信息存入Redis,客户在下次查询这类商品时,直接从Redis获取数据,过滤掉那些访问次数较低,但耗时较高的数据库查询,可以提升查询服务的性能和响应速度。

在消息队列中,Redis也有广泛的应用,可以把一些简单的消息任务放入一个Redis队列中,而不用再调用消息队列中复杂、庞大的架构,节省开发成本提升性能。

最后Redis也可以作为一种统计企业的营销数据的仓库,可以把企业进行商品推荐、运营活动或者发布广告信息时,收集的数据存入Redis,这样可以使用Redis提供的快速查询服务,反映实时的营销数据,实现对产品和市场营销策略的及时调整,进而提升企业效率。

借助Redis,企业日常运营中大量的复杂数据能够得到快速、稳定的快速存取和分析,开发效率得到大幅提升, 实现企业的高性能服务。例如:

// 将Google分析数据存入Redis 
$redis = new Redis();
$redis->connect('127.0.0.1', 6379);
$redis->set('analytics', $data);
// 从Redis中取出数据进行分析
$analytics = $redis->get('analytics');

数据运维技术 » 企业借助Redis提升效率(使用redis的企业)